Jaitley's Tax Argument Isn't a Good Indicator of India's Economic Health -Suyash Rai |
-TheWire.in
Using tax collection numbers as signifiers of robust economic activity may be highly optimistic. One of the most interesting questions in Indian macroeconomics today is – how are we faring since late 2016? In this article, I seek to analyse data on tax revenues and obtain some clues about the performance of the economy. In a press release published on January 9, the central government reported the following increases in tax collections during April-December 2016 compared to the corresponding period of the previous year: * Central excise duty: 43% * Service tax: 23.9% * Customs duty: 4.1% * Corporation tax: 4.4% * Income tax: 24.6% These are large values. Holding other things constant, they suggest buoyant economic activity. However, when looking at tax data, we have to look at the extent to which other things are indeed constant. When analysing tax data, in order to read the state of the macroeconomy, we need to adjust for the part of the tax revenues which are on account of Additional Revenue Mobilisation (ARM). Two kinds of ARM are: * An increase in tax rate: additional revenues due to higher rate do not indicate the robustness of the underlying activity. * An administrative measure: additional revenues from one-time administrative measures (eg. a tax amnesty scheme) may not reflect the underlying economic activity.
